I paid $32k AUD - but that was in 1999.
My starter issue is sorted btw. A wire had dislodged itself from the starter itself - quick fix and I'm back on the road.
I also replaced the vacuum / MAP sensor and this fixed my diagnostic code #32 also so I'm happy
